Re: Crysis - Reviews
I feel the same way, the more I play the crysis demo and get distracted by other new next gen games, I just feel that crysis is just at a new level of immersion. This is not due the graphics its mainly for physics and the sandbox type gameplay. There is just so many options to do things, its almost like a strategy game mixed with a FPS and some RPG added for good measure.
I actually have to think about tactics and strategy when I play single player, sure the AI might not be as Phd smart as Crytek talked about but they are not totaly scripted like other recent games.
Its like a new genre of FPS. I really hope we get more games like this. Lately we have had few advances in how FPS games play. Its all the same run and gun action in diffrent forms. Crysis and Bioshock tries to change this, Bioshock with its story + new gameplay and Crysis with its advanced game engine and full physics.
